Immediate Notice of Suzi Recommended Plays and Musicals Via email, Members will be notified as soon as a production is designated Suzi Recommended. When a show is Suzi Recommended, all the Panel Judges see it, and it becomes eligible for nominations at the end of the season. That’s important, because now . . .
Members Vote on the Final Suzi Ballot! Beginning with the current season, Members will also vote on the Final Ballot for Suzi Awards. An exciting addition to the process, the Membership is now “the 25th Judge” on each of our panels. The membership votes the same final ballot as the Panel Judges, and their votes are tabulated as a bloc. The members results then join the Panel judges to determine the winner in each of the 20 performance categories.
Members are the Exclusive Voters for the Volunteer of the Year Award! A new award this season recognized the valuable support to given to Atlanta theatres by volunteers. Each participating theatre will submit a statement describing their Most Valuable Volunteer for that season, and we’ll put it on the web. The Suzi Members then respond to an email ballot to choose the winner, who’ll be celebrated at the big awards event in November.
